196-12534 viewsYandi Two loaded car side of the loadout balloon loop, BHP Iron Ore CM40-8M or Dash 8 motive power in the form of 5658 'Kakogawa' serial 8412-03 / 94-149 rebuilt by Goninan as GE model CM40-8M from ALCo M636C number 5480 and two new Goninan built GE CM39-8 units 5630 'Zeus' serial 5831-09 / 88-079 and 5631 'Apollo' serial 5831-10 / 88-080 are the head end power with another two CM40-8M units mid-train. Train length is 240 waggons with a 120/120 split. Yandi Two ore stockpile and pedestal stacker boom tip visible in the background, the loadout operates via gravity and the train travels through a tunnel. May 1998.

213-24534 viewsWeipa, Lorim Point fuel point, Comalco R 1004 loco Clyde Engineering built EMD model JT42C built 1990 serial 90-1277, weight 132 tonne, engine 12-710G3A, generator AR11-WBA-CA5, traction motors D87ETR, rated power 2460 kW/3300 hp. The body is similar to a V/Line N class while the components are the same as the Australian National AN class. Originally built for Goldsworthy Mining as GML 10 for use at their Western Australian iron ore railway and locally known as Cinderella. Purchased by Comalco in 1994 following the takeover of Goldsworthy by BHP.
